Why can’t I paste to original coordinates in AutoCAD?

For AutoCAD versions other than ACA and MEP, set the MENUBAR variable to 1 and use Paste to Original Coordinates on the Edit pull-down menu. Sometimes, using the Paste commands from the Edit pull-down menu will re-activate them on the right-click menu.

How do you paste into base points in Civil 3d?

Select the objects you wish to copy, and then right-click or press the Enter key to apply. Next you are prompted to select a base point. The point selected will be the reference point used when the part is pasted back and will be positioned relative to the base point selected in the drawing.

How do you move an object to a specific coordinate in Civil 3d?

To move the object to a specific coordinate location, select the base point and then key in # followed by the coordinates 12,12 and the object will move to coordinate location 12,12.”

How do I copy from one layout to another in AutoCAD?

To quickly copy a layout, you can right-click a layout tab and select Move or Copy and then choose the Create a copy checkbox option (see image below) before hitting OK. You can also create a new layout by copying an existing layout from a different drawing or an AutoCAD template (. dwt) file.

How do I copy 0 0 0 base point?

Type C0 to copy your object(s) (using a base point of 0,0,0), then P0 to place that object(s) back in using the same reference point. This works great when pasting into several drawings since you can hit the P0 with your right hand only, knowing those keys are right next to each other.

What is base point in CAD?

The base point is expressed as coordinates in the current UCS. When you insert or externally reference the current drawing into other drawings, this base point is used as the insertion base point.

How do you maintain consistent spacing between dimensions?

The space between each dimension can be set uniformly by using the “Adjust Space” command. The “Adjust Space” command is not new but easily overlooked. It is located in the “Dimensions” panel in the “Annotate” tab as show in Figure 2 or by typing in “Dimbreak”.

How do I get back to original UCS in AutoCAD?

Solution:

  1. Use the UCS command and select World.
  2. On the View tab of the Ribbon, go to the Coordinates panel and select World from the drop-down menu.
  3. Under the ViewCube expand the coordinate system drop down and select WCS.
  4. On the command line in AutoCAD, type PLAN and then World.
